Career Highlights

Matt Higgins’ career trajectory is a testament to American entrepreneurial success. He served as the youngest Press Secretary in New York City history before transitioning into business. His early career moves positioned him well for subsequent ventures, demonstrating leadership ability that would serve his business interests.

The cornerstone of Higgins’ wealth accumulation is RSE Ventures, a venture capital firm he co-founded. RSE has invested in hundreds of companies, and the successful exits from these investments have generated substantial returns. His ability to identify promising entrepreneurs and early-stage companies has been proven repeatedly.

Higgins’ appearance on Shark Tank elevated his profile significantly, introducing him to millions of viewers and attracting deal flow. His reputation as a savvy investor and mentor to entrepreneurs has made him one of the most sought-after investors in the startup ecosystem.

How did Matt Higgins build his fortune?

Matt Higgins built his fortune through a combination of private equity investing, media ventures, and strategic business partnerships. As co-founder and CEO of RSE Ventures, he has invested in companies ranging from Momofuku restaurants to Drone Racing League, leveraging his keen eye for emerging market opportunities and his extensive network in the New York business community.
